I've just recieved my Spark this morning and I'm reading/watching conflicting information about compass calibration. Having previously flown a Phantom 3 I calibrated the compass before each flight, is this necessary for the Spark? Or only just when it says you need to calibrate.

You don't need to calibrate your compass unless prompted, not first time you fly not 50th time you fly only when your prompted.

So if you get a warning of interference this does not require you to calibrate in fact quite the opposite, just move your AC away from interference.

Your manual is very clear on this, and it's the same in inspire,phantom , Mavic, etc.
